Description

Lotte Chemical Titan Holding Berhad engages in manufacture and sale of petrochemical products and polyolefin resins in Malaysia, Indonesia, China, Southeast Asia, Northeast Asis, Indian Sub-Continent, and internationally. It offers high-density polyethylene used to manufacture grocery, merchandise, and trash bags; food containers; bottle caps and closures; liners for cereal and cracker boxes; plastic drink cups; dairy crates; bread trays; pails; safety equipment; house wraps for insulation; bottles for household and industrial chemicals; milk and juice bottles; and large tanks for storing liquids. The company provides low-density polyethylene used to manufacture food packaging films; plastic bottles for packaging food and personal care items; dry cleaning bags; ice bags; pallet shrink wraps; heavy-duty bags for mulch and potting soil; boil-in-bag bags; coatings on flexible packaging products; and coatings on paper board. In addition, it offers linear low-density polyethylene used to manufacture garbage and lawn-leaf bags; industrial can liners; housewares; lids for coffee cans and margarine tubs; dishpans; home plastic storage and kitchen trash containers; outdoor gym sets; drip irrigation tubing products; protective coatings for telephone wires and films; shrink wraps for multi-packaging canned food; bag-in-box bags; produce bags; and pallet stretch wraps. Further, it offers polypropylene to manufacture fibers for carpets, rugs and upholstery, housewares, automotive battery cases, running boards and bumpers, grid-type flooring for sports facilities, fishing tackle boxes, bottle caps and closures, metalized film for food packaging, and thin walled and hot filled containers. It offers olefins and derivatives, including ethylene, propylene, butadiene, tert-butyl alcohol, benzene, and toluene. The company was incorporated in 1991 and is headquartered in Petaling Jaya, Malaysia. Lotte Chemical Titan Holding Berhad is a subsidiary of Lotte Chemical Corporation.
